a couple of years ago I have seen a movie, but I think I must've been around 10 years old then so I don't remember too much about it.

What I do remember is the following:
it's about 2 (or more) children with strange powers, i remember a girl and a boy.
The girl has healing or protecting powers and the boy can take over people's minds.

the girl has been in a airplane crash and she has survived together with a woman who was in the same chair, that chair stayed complete. the boy is captured by some men and they force him to take over people for them.

I'm 80% sure that all this happend in this movie if you know a movie in wich most of this is correct plz say so :)

"Return From Witch Mountain" (1978) comes close to your description with the exception of the airplane crash.  In this movie I'm citing we have a brother and a sister both of whom have psychic powers.  The boy is captured by some men who wants to use the boy's power for their criminal use and the sister with help from some of the area children  is using her powers in trying to find and rescue her brother.
